How they compare

South Africa currently reports 11.53 Tonnes of CO2-equivalent against 7.64 Tonnes of CO2-equivalent in Japan, a difference of 3.89 Tonnes of CO2-equivalent.

That makes South Africa's figure about 1.5 times Japan's.

The two have swapped places 3 times across 23 shared years of data; in 2000 it was Japan ahead.

Japan ranks 10th and South Africa ranks 8th of 26 countries.

Across the 3 decades both report, Japan averaged higher in 1 and South Africa in 2.
